Institute for Local Self-Reliance

Website

An organization that conducts research and advocacy for local self-reliance and economic development, focusing on policy and community strategies that promote local economic growth and sustainability.

Latest Event

ILSR Research Highlights 450 Public-Owned Internet Networks

Institute for Local Self-Reliance's research data, as referenced in a CNET article, reports that there are 450 public‐owned internet networks across the country. This finding supports community-led and equitable internet access models which challenge profit‐driven, corporately controlled systems.

  • ILSR Joins Coalition Fighting Corporate Power Logo
    OCT
    01
    2023

    ILSR has joined a broad coalition including New York labor unions, small businesses, and community organizations to push for the 21st Century Antitrust Act. The coalition aims to rein in monopolistic corporate practices that harm workers, suppress wages, and undermine local economies.
